337036700027 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 337036700028. Its totient is φ = 337036700026.

The previous prime is 337036700009. The next prime is 337036700057. The reversal of 337036700027 is 720007630733.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 337036700027 - 28 = 337036699771 is a prime.

It is a super-2 number, since 2×3370367000272 (a number of 24 digits) contains 22 as substring.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(337036700057) by changing a digit.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 168518350013 + 168518350014.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(168518350014).

Almost surely, 2337036700027 is an apocalyptic number.

337036700027 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

337036700027 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

337036700027 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 111132, while the sum is 38.
